Unpacking the MetaActive™ Effect
The core of Indoxacarb's efficacy lies in its MetaActive™ effect. In its initial state, Indoxacarb is a precursor molecule with low toxicity. However, upon ingestion or contact with the target pest, it undergoes a crucial biotransformation. Within the insect's body, particularly in the midgut or fat body, specific enzymes metabolize Indoxacarb. This metabolic activation cleaves the molecule, generating highly potent insecticidal metabolites. The primary metabolite, known as DCJW, is exceptionally effective at blocking voltage-gated sodium channels in the insect's nervous system. This blockage prevents the normal flow of sodium ions, disrupting nerve impulse transmission. The direct consequence is a rapid cessation of feeding, followed by impaired motor function, paralysis, and ultimately, death of the pest. This mechanism targets the insect's essential physiological processes, providing effective control.
Target Specificity and Residual Control
One of the key advantages of Indoxacarb's mode of action is its relative specificity. While effective against a broad range of pests, particularly Lepidoptera larvae and some household insects like ants and cockroaches, its metabolism pathway is more pronounced in these target species. This contributes to a generally lower toxicity profile for non-target organisms, including mammals, when used as directed. Furthermore, Indoxacarb's formulation can provide residual control. Once applied to surfaces or crops, it remains active, continuing to target pests that come into contact with it or ingest it. This sustained action reduces the frequency of applications, making it an economically viable option for agricultural and residential pest management programs.
Safety Considerations and Regulatory Landscape
While Indoxacarb is considered to have low mammalian toxicity, proper handling and adherence to label instructions are always essential for any pesticide. Regulatory bodies worldwide have evaluated Indoxacarb, and its use is governed by specific guidelines. For instance, while some regions have adjusted its approval status for plant protection, its utility in other applications and regions continues.
